Farley Nuclear Plant to help journalists cover the many aspects related to the plant and nuclear power in general. tlac fotografii zlavomatNettet13. mar. 2024 · The Joseph M. Farley Nuclear Generating Station is a twin-unit power station located in Columbia, Ala., near the Alabama-Florida border. The plant, operated by Southern Nuclear Operation Company and owned by Alabama Power, was commissioned in 1977. The second unit was commissioned in 1981. tlač fotky na tričkoNettetplant is named for Joseph M.
